Trump says he would encourage Russia to ‘do whatever the hell they want’ to any NATO country that doesn’t pay enough


“Any attack on NATO will be met with a united and forceful response,” Stoltenberg said in a statement. NATO has a target that each member country spends a minimum of 2% of gross domestic product on defense, and most countries are not meeting that target. Republican Sen. Marco Rubio, who has endorsed Trump, said Sunday he had “zero concerns” about the former president’s NATO comments. As president, Trump privately threatened multiple times to withdraw the United States from NATO, according to The New York Times. Trump has described NATO as “obsolete” and has aligned himself with Russian President Vladimir Putin, who wants to weaken the alliance.
